16 Dec, 2025Company overview and business model
Operates as a solutions provider in electronic payments and Banking as a Service (BaaS), serving over 1.1 million active SMB, B2B, and enterprise customers.
Processes approximately $127 billion in annual volume and administers over $1.1 billion in deposits.
Offers proprietary technology platforms for payment processing, AP automation, and embedded finance, with products like MX Merchant and Plastiq Pay.
Revenue is primarily generated from payment processing transactions, with additional income from subscriptions and interest on deposits.
Maintains a global presence with over 1,000 employees and regional offices in the US and India.
